Ingredients

  • 2 large Russet potatoes, peeled and grated
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on pepper
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 1/2 cup tomato sauce
  • 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• Toppings of your choice (olives, peppers, onions, etc)

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F.
  2. In a large bowl, combine grated potatoes, garlic powder, onion powder, oregano, basil, salt, pepper, Parmesan cheese, and flour. Mix until well combined.
  3.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Pour olive oil onto the parchment paper and spread with a spoon or spatula to cover the surface.
  4. Dump the potato mixture onto the parchment paper and spread out into a flat circle, about a 1/4" thick. Bake for 20 minutes until potatoes are golden brown.
  5. Remove the potato crust from the oven and spread tomato sauce on top. Sprinkle with mozzarella cheese and desired toppings.
  6. Return to the oven and bake for an additional 10 minutes until cheese is melted and bubbly.
  7. Let cool for a few minutes before slicing and serving.
